Output 566986aba49bc9cf5a4793d1c0c7e8845fce94ebf864c3a04479bbad1ef1d4dd:6

value
669441
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78ba359b7a6a8e532521d5e868aa28aec9317dbd OP_EQUAL
address
3ChN5ctZ3yZBkvf1fFXsKGYLS2qbz3da8M
transaction
566986aba49bc9cf5a4793d1c0c7e8845fce94ebf864c3a04479bbad1ef1d4dd
spent
true